Job description
Key Responsibilities
PCB Design and Development
  • Design multi-layer PCBs, including high-speed and high-density layouts, using tools such as Altium Designer, KiCAD, or equivalent.
  • Perform schematic capture and create detailed PCB layouts for analog, digital, and mixed-signal circuits.
  • Optimize layouts for signal integrity, power distribution, and thermal performance.
Manufacturing and Assembly Support
  • Generate and review design files, including Gerber files, fabrication, and assembly drawings.
  • Collaborate with manufacturing partners to ensure designs meet fabrication and assembly requirements.
  • Conduct Design for Manufacturing (DFM) and Design for Assembly (DFA) reviews.
Testing and Validation
  • Work closely with hardware engineers to validate PCB designs through testing and debugging.
  • Use testing equipment like oscilloscopes, multimeters, and logic analyzers to troubleshoot board-level issues.
  • Ensure all designs meet quality, performance, and reliability standards.
Collaboration and Documentation
  • Collaborate with electrical, mechanical, and software teams to integrate PCBs into complete systems.
  • Maintain detailed documentation for designs, including schematics, BOMs, and design revisions.
  • Participate in design reviews to ensure alignment with project goals and technical standards.
Innovation and Continuous Improvement
  • Stay updated on the latest trends in PCB design, materials, and manufacturing techniques.
  • Identify opportunities for process improvements to enhance design efficiency and quality.
Required Skills and Expertise
PCB Design Tools
  • Proficiency in PCB design software such as Altium Designer, KiCAD, or Cadence Allegro.
  • Familiarity with simulation tools for signal integrity, power integrity, and thermal analysis.
Design Knowledge
  • Strong understanding of PCB design principles, including impedance control, routing, and layer stack‑up.
  • Experience with high-speed digital designs and power supply layouts.
  • Knowledge of EMI/EMC compliance and mitigation techniques.
Manufacturing and Testing
  • Understanding of PCB fabrication and assembly processes.
  • Familiarity with standards such as IPC‑2221 and IPC‑7351 for PCB design and manufacturing.
  • Experience with PCB debugging and testing methodologies.
Collaboration and Communication
  • Ability to work effectively with cross‑functional teams.
  • Excellent documentation and communication skills to convey design concepts and updates.
Nice to Have
  • Experience with flex and rigid‑flex PCB designs.
  • Knowledge of low‑power or wearable device PCB layouts.
  • Familiarity with 3D modeling tools for mechanical integration.
  • Hands‑on experience with RF PCB design and testing.
  • Proficiency in scripting for automation using tools like Python, Tcl, or shell scripts to streamline PCB design processes and workflows.
